The Evolution of Biker Attire
To understand the attire of motorcycle gangs, we must first look at its evolution. Historically, the motorcycle culture emerged in the early 20th century, with riders seeking both freedom and rebellion. The leather jacket became synonymous with this lifestyle, symbolizing toughness and independence.
- 1930s: The rise of motorcycle clubs began, with leather jackets providing protection against the elements.
- 1940s-1950s: Post-war America saw a boom in motorcycle popularity, and the leather jacket became a symbol of rebellion.
- 1960s-1970s: The biker culture exploded in popularity, influenced by movies like “Easy Rider,” further cementing leather jackets as a fashion statement.
The Significance of Leather Jackets in Motorcycle Gangs
Leather jackets serve multiple purposes for motorcycle gangs. Here are some key reasons why they are a staple in biker culture:
- Protection: Leather jackets provide essential protection against road rash in the event of an accident. They are durable and can shield the body from abrasions.
- Weather Resistance: Leather is naturally water-resistant, making it ideal for varying weather conditions that bikers face on the road.
- Identity: The design and patches on leather jackets often signify membership in a specific motorcycle gang, providing a sense of belonging and community.
- Style: Leather jackets are undeniably stylish and have become an iconic representation of the rebellious spirit associated with motorcycle gangs.

The Role of Safety Gear in Biker Culture
Safety gear is an essential part of the motorcycle gang’s attire, and it extends beyond leather jackets. The importance of safety gear cannot be overstated, as it plays a critical role in protecting riders. Here are the most common types of safety gear:
- Helmets: Required by law in many places, helmets protect the head and reduce the risk of severe injury.
- Gloves: Protective gloves enhance grip and protect the hands in case of a fall.
- Pants: Specialized motorcycle pants, often made from leather or reinforced materials, provide additional protection for the legs.
- Boots: Sturdy, over-the-ankle boots offer protection for the feet and ankles.
Incorporating safety gear into their attire not only reflects a commitment to safety but also showcases the practicality of motorcycle gangs. Riders often prioritize functionality while maintaining their unique style.

Troubleshooting Common Issues with Motorcycle Attire
While embracing the motorcycle gang aesthetic, you may encounter some common issues. Here are troubleshooting tips to help you navigate these challenges:
- Leather Jacket Care: If your leather jacket gets wet, let it air dry away from direct heat. Use leather conditioner to keep it supple.
- Fit and Comfort: If your gear feels restrictive, consider sizing up or looking for gear designed for a more relaxed fit.
- Maintenance of Safety Gear: Regularly check your helmets and protective gear for wear and tear. Replace any damaged items immediately.
The Cultural Impact of Biker Attire
The attire of motorcycle gangs has significantly influenced fashion and pop culture. From movies to music, the leather-clad biker image evokes a sense of adventure and rebellion. Some ways in which biker attire has impacted culture include:
- Movies: Films like “The Wild One” and “The Motorcycle Diaries” popularized the biker image, making leather jackets a staple in Hollywood.
- Fashion Trends: High fashion designers have incorporated biker elements into their collections, showcasing leather jackets on runways.
- Music: Rock and roll, punk, and metal music have long celebrated the biker lifestyle, further embedding this attire in cultural narratives.
